About The Channel Company
The Channel Company is the global leader in data-driven growth acceleration solutions and services for the IT channel. With 40+ years of channel expertise and a premier portfolio of editorial brands, marketing and event services, and strategic consulting, we help technology vendors, solution providers, and IT decision-makers worldwide unlock better business outcomes.
Our global audience of technology decision-makers rely on our trusted portfolio of print and digital publications to stay current with technology news and trends. Channel-focused marketing, in-demand events, partner program enablement, leadership networks, and dedicated consultants empower channel leaders with insights, connections, and strategies that propel success in the IT channel.
The Channel Company values differences because they enhance dynamic teams. We know that the confidence gap can get in the way of connecting with the best candidates. Please do not hesitate to apply – we would be honoured to connect with you.
About the role
The Partner Marketing Specialist is tasked with working on behalf of a large global IT vendor in the cloud computing space. The Partner Marketing Specialist has the responsibility of serving as a trusted advisor and assumes a critical role in fortifying relationships within the partner network.
Our Partner Marketing Specialists are involved in a diverse range of activities. They engage in frequent communication, contribute to the strategic planning of campaigns, and oversee data management. They serve as a facilitator for growth, ensuring optimal performance in every interaction and campaign. Proficiency in a varied skill set is essential for success in this role, encompassing effective communication, collaborative aptitude, data comprehension, and strategic thinking. The Partner Marketing Specialist not only ensures the success of individual projects but also significantly contributes to the overall success of the client's extensive marketing initiatives.
What you'll do
Qualifications
What you can expect from us:
As well as working with the most interesting, talented and fun people in Media, we operate a culture where success is recognized. You will be supported throughout your career at The Channel Company, tailoring your development through management support, internal and external training courses, and on the job training.
Agency
Remote (Spain)
Remote (United Kingdom)
Share on: